In a joyful and festive atmosphere, the Faculty of Specific Education at Kafr El-Sheikh University held on Wednesday, October 1, 2025, a welcoming ceremony for its new students for the academic year 2025/2026.

In his speech, Prof. Dr. Ismail Ismail Ibrahim emphasized that the Faculty of Specific Education is a true beacon of creativity and a genuine gateway to the labor market locally, regionally, and internationally. He highlighted the Faculty’s distinctive mission in preparing outstanding graduates in the fields of arts, music, educational media, home economics, and educational technology, in line with the needs of society and the modern job market.

He further stressed that the Faculty represents a fundamental pillar in the university education system at Kafr El-Sheikh University, through its advanced academic and training programs that enable students to develop their skills and refine their talents.
